Delta Lake
Delta Lake is a lake in King County, Puget Sound, Washington and has an elevation of 3,235 feet.Places of Interest

Big Heart Falls
Waterfall
Big Heart Falls is a waterfall on the outlet stream of Big Heart Lake, which eventually flows into the Skykomish River, in King County, Washington. It is located between the outlet of Big Heart Lake and the inlet of Delta Lake.
Angeline Falls
Waterfall
Angeline Falls is a large waterfall located on an unnamed tributary of the West Fork Foss River in Alpine Lakes Wilderness Area, King County, Washington.
Foss River Falls
Waterfall
Foss River Falls is a 650-foot drop on the West Fork Foss River in the Alpine Lakes Wilderness Area, King County, Washington. Its sources are at Delta Lake, and the 70-foot -wide drop flows year-round.
